100 grams of Clams (Cooked) contain 148 kcal, 25.6 g protein, 5.1 g carbohydrates and 2 g fat. 1 small (9.5 g) has about 14 kcal.

Clams (Cooked) Nutrition Facts
| Vitamins | Per 100 g | NRV |
|---|---|---|
| Vitamin A | 171 µg | 21% |
| Vitamin C | 22.1 mg | 28% |
| Vitamin B1 (thiamin) | 0.15 mg | 14% |
| Vitamin B2 (riboflavin) | 0.43 mg | 30% |
| Vitamin B3 (niacin) | 3.4 mg | 21% |
| Vitamin B6 | 0.11 mg | 8% |
| Vitamin B12 | 98.9 µg | 3,956% |
| Folate | 29 µg | 14% |
| Minerals | Per 100 g | NRV |
|---|---|---|
| Calcium | 92 mg | 12% |
| Iron | 2.8 mg | 20% |
| Magnesium | 18 mg | 5% |
| Phosphorus | 338 mg | 48% |
| Potassium | 628 mg | 31% |
| Sodium | 1,200 mg | 50% |
| Zinc | 2.7 mg | 27% |
| Copper | 0.69 mg | 69% |
| Manganese | 1 mg | 50% |
| Selenium | 64 µg | 116% |
| Fat breakdown | Per 100 g |
|---|---|
| Saturated fat | 0.19 g |
| Monounsaturated fat | 0.17 g |
| Polyunsaturated fat | 0.55 g |
| Cholesterol | 67 mg |
NRV: share of the EU adult nutrient reference value provided by 100 g.
